Product development research
Product development research involves various tests and processes to evaluate the potential of a new product or service. The steps vary, depending on the type of product and market segment. Insights from product development research can help companies create new products that will address consumer needs. This type of research can also help businesses improve or expand existing product lines.
A key goal of product development research is to gain insights into consumer behavior and preferences. This includes both primary and secondary research. Secondary research identifies trends and patterns in consumers, while primary research identifies gaps and unfulfilled customer needs. Both primary and secondary research can provide insight into the potential business impact of launching a new product. These research techniques include surveys, tracking studies, customer satisfaction surveys, and market studies.
Social media analytics
The global market for social media analytics has great growth potential. It can help organizations understand their sales and market presence better. The growing awareness of brands and the need for affordable products and services are driving the demand for social media analytics. This type of software is useful for analyzing large amounts of unstructured social data. It helps organizations achieve higher goals and reduce operational costs.
Social media is a gold mine of consumer knowledge, with huge amounts of data being generated every second. This has made social media analytics a significant part of market research. By tracking consumer engagement, social media analytics helps marketers develop better marketing strategies.
